OPP in Schreiber have arrested two in a tobacco smuggling operation

SCHREIBER, ON – Traffic stop yields 21 cases of contraband tobacco / 200,000 cigarettes the value of which totals about C$100,000.

Two Manitoba residents have been charged under the Tobacco Tax Act and Criminal Code for trafficking in contraband tobacco.
